Latest Patents

Morimoto holds a patent for a power source control apparatus designed for vehicles. This invention incorporates a battery, a regenerative generator, a capacitor for storing power generated by the generator, and a DC/DC converter that regulates output current. The capacitor connects to the circuit linking the regenerative generator and the converter, ensuring efficient power supply management to electric loads. The apparatus cleverly channels power from the capacitor until a specified current limit is reached, after which the battery takes over to power the electric loads.
